Abstract

The aim of this paper is to determine the physics behind travelling to the bottom of the Marianas Trench in an enclosed hollow steel sphere. It was calculated that for an outer radius of 1m, the sphere requires a wall of thickness 15.7 cm to withstand the pressure and would weigh an estimated 13.1 metric tonnes.
